Bob Melvin leaves D-backs after just three weeks

Jun 9, 2011, 3:41 PM | Updated: 4:45 pm

Well that was fast. Bob Melvin has already ended his third stint with the Arizona Diamondbacks less than a month after it began.

On Thursday morning the Oakland Athletics announced that they had fired their manager Bob Geren and replaced him with Melvin.

Melvin had rejoined the organization as an adviser to the front office back on May 17. He had previously held the title of bench coach under Bob Brenly and manager from 2005 until he was fired 29 games into the 2009 season.

Melvin also managed the Mariners and has a 493-508 record as a manager in the majors.
